Patient Success Story:
Eve’s Return From a Hamstring Injury to a Sub-3-Hour Marathon

Eve first came to Dr. Chelsea after racing the Boston Marathon in 2023. At the time, she was dealing with a high hamstring injury and looking to get it under control.

After working with Dr. Chelsea for several months, Eve set her sights on the California International Marathon (CIM) with a goal of running under three hours.

During her training, Eve built up her mileage and set a half-marathon PR. She continued physical therapy and dry needling with Dr. Chelsea along with massage therapy with Marie as she worked toward her goal.

The week of CIM, Eve got sick. She still managed to run a PR of 3:04 but missed the sub-three-hour goal she knew she had in her. Eve decided to take another shot at the Chevron Houston Marathon.

Her hard work and perseverance paid off.

2:58:40 at the Chevron Houston Marathon

Eve broke the three-hour mark and achieved the goal she had been working toward throughout her recovery and training.

Patient Success Story:
Max’s Comeback From a Torn Calf to Faster Times on the Track

When Maxum Kornilov first came to Precision Chiropractic and Rehab, he was recovering from a torn calf muscle.

Max worked extensively with Dr. Kurt Barnhill, including Active Release Technique, while Dr. Chelsea Hollingsworth provided rehabilitation exercises to help with his recovery.

He continued coming to Precision as he worked toward his running goals and saw his times improve along the way.

Max went from a 4:38 mile to 4:19 and improved his 800-meter time from 2:00.5 to 1:57.4 over two years.
